What Is Pase Club Loan App?

Pase Club is a digital lending platform available on Android that provides short-term personal loans to Nigerians. The app advertises:

  • High loan limits
  • Paperless application process
  • No credit history requirement
  • Nationwide availability

The platform claims to be registered under Nigerian law and operates as a mobile-based loan service.

Pase Club Loan Requirements & Eligibility

To be eligible for a Pase Club loan, applicants must:

  • Be a Nigerian resident
  • Be between 18 and 56 years old
  • Have a valid bank account or card
  • Own an Android smartphone

No collateral or guarantor is required.


Pase Club Loan Details (Interest Rate & Fees)

According to Pase Club’s product information, loan terms include:

  • Loan Amount: ₦3,000 – ₦1,000,000
  • Loan Tenure: 91 – 120 days
  • Service Fee: 0% – 5%
  • Daily Interest Rate: 0.02% – 0.09%
  • Maximum APR: Not more than 36%

Example Loan Breakdown:

For a ₦10,000 loan over 90 days:

  • Interest: ₦270
  • Service fee: ₦500
  • Total repayment: ₦10,770
  • Monthly repayment: ₦3,590
  • Total APR: 31.23%

Despite these calculations, users report repayment inconsistencies and charges that were not clearly communicated upfront.

Pase Club User Reviews: What Customers Are Saying

User feedback on Pase Club is largely negative, with recurring complaints across several months.

Common User Complaints:

  • Loans showing “approved” but not disbursed
  • Funds sent without clear application
  • Repeated and unnecessary phone calls
  • Card debits followed by loan rejection
  • App freezing at “approving” stage
  • Poor user interface and navigation

“They sent me money I didn’t apply for and still kept calling me.” – Ekoja O.

“Dashboard keeps showing approving, no money received.” – Nasiru M.

Is Pase Club Legit or a Scam?

Pase Club appears to be a real loan app, but user experiences suggest serious reliability and transparency issues. While it is not an outright fake app, frequent complaints about unsolicited disbursement, card deductions, and unresolved errors raise red flags.


Is Pase Club Safe to Use?

Based on multiple reviews:

  • App stability is questionable
  • Card-linking risks exist
  • Support response does not always resolve issues

As such, Pase Club should be considered a high-risk loan app, especially for users linking debit cards with significant balances.
